What You’ll Be Doing
- Own the end-to-end global card issuance process—from eligibility and application through card creation, activation, provisioning, and lifecycle servicing—and improve the experience as OKX expands into new markets.
- Learn the card issuing and payment domains deeply, and translate business, user, payment, and regulatory requirements into sound architecture, clear trade-offs, and executable delivery plans.
- Own features from discovery through production, with a strong focus on security, reliability, observability, maintainability, documentation, and test coverage.
- Drive ambiguous, cross-functional initiatives to completion with a high degree of ownership, self-direction, and sound judgment.
- Collaborate primarily with product and engineering teams in the US, while joining regular discussions with Asia teams to discover, clarify, and align requirements.
- Build with Swift, Kotlin, or Rust depending on the problem, and actively learn and adopt new languages, platforms, and tools rather than being limited to a single technology stack.
- Use AI coding tools throughout the development lifecycle—from exploration and implementation to testing, review, and documentation—while maintaining strong engineering judgment and accountability.
- Build and maintain reusable AI workflows, engineering harnesses, and technical knowledge bases that improve the entire team’s speed and quality.
- Review code, share context openly, mentor teammates, and make decisions that improve both engineering quality and overall team outcomes.
- Contribute to hiring, onboarding, and the continuous improvement of team practices.
What We Look For In You
- B.S. or M.S. in Computer Science, or equivalent practical experience.
- Proven experience shipping and operating production-quality mobile applications, with deep expertise in iOS or Android.
- Strong proficiency in at least one of Swift, Kotlin, or Rust, with a demonstrated willingness to learn and contribute in unfamiliar languages and technology stacks.
- Exceptional ownership and self-direction, with the judgment to make pragmatic decisions and drive ambiguous work to completion.
- Demonstrated, regular use of AI coding tools with measurable impact on delivery speed, code quality, or engineering effectiveness.
- A team-first mindset: you communicate openly, share knowledge, support peers, and align technical decisions around the best outcome for the team and product.
- Genuine curiosity about card issuing and payment businesses, plus the ability to communicate technical decisions clearly with partners across the US and Asia. Professional proficiency in English and Mandarin Chinese is required.
Nice to Haves
- Hands-on experience with global card issuance flows, card processing, payments, fintech, crypto, or other high-trust financial products.
- Experience launching products across multiple countries or regulatory environments.
- Knowledge of mobile security, payment authentication, risk controls, or transaction lifecycle design.
- Experience improving mobile architecture, shared components, developer tooling, or engineering productivity at team scale.
- Experience mentoring engineers or leading cross-functional technical initiatives.
